“The Simpson Desert, sprawling across the border of South Australia and the Northern Territory, is a vast area of sand hills and spinifex plains, aptly called ‘the dead heart of Australia’.
As recently as 1939, when World War II was already looming in Europe, it remained untraversed: an unknown sea rippled by wave after wave of parallel red sand ridges.
IN that year Mr A. A. Simpson financed the expedition led by Adelaide geologist Dr C. T. Madigan which was to make the first crossing of the remarkable and desolate terrain which now bears Simpson’s name.”
